Topics Covered
- Building the Foundation of Trust: Understand the key elements that build trust in remote teams.
- Effective Communication Strategies: Learn techniques to communicate clearly and effectively in a remote setting.
- Leveraging Technology for Collaboration: Explore tools and platforms that enhance teamwork and productivity.
- Fostering a Culture of Accountability: Develop methods to ensure team members are accountable for their tasks.
- Conflict Resolution in Remote Teams: Gain skills to resolve conflicts and maintain harmony in virtual environments.
- Leadership in a Remote Work Environment: Identify leadership strategies specific to managing and inspiring remote teams.
